Procharged Cobalt SS/SC Feeler

As you all know Im coming to the end of project cobalt procharged. But heres the thing, it not the only project I want to do. I have a turbo kit I want to develope and some other tricks. So I want to sell my prototype cobalt!

I dont have pics of the kit yet so ask:
But as for pics of the car, I can PM those. Ok so heres the lowdown:
Victory Red SS Supercharged
C1 procharger kit installed and tuned with 60lbs injectors, harness and spark plugs.
everthing else is stock. (huge gains for exhuast work)
Comes with the stock blower and injectors(for smog or testing)

The car has about 7300 mile on it. And its not been driven very hard at all. Just enough to know that the m62 cant flow.

Now for a price? Im going to ask $22,500. I think this is a fair price with the amount of time spent on the car and the detail of my installs. Also when its done It will be dyno tuned to perfection. Also if you would like we could work a clutch install into the deal cause im not sure how far this clucth will go. Although it did fine with the 2.5".
